Compared with infrared ranging, the principle of ultrasonic ranging is simpler, because the sound wave will be reflected when encountering obstacles, and the speed of the sound wave is known, so you only need to know the time difference between transmission and reception, you can easily calculate the measurement distance, and then combine the transmission The distance between the receiver and the receiver can calculate the actual distance of the obstacle.
